From 911dd313f36c2005528ed57771fbed6f6a9a4088 Mon Sep 17 00:00:00 2001 From: PADO <62028267+47PADO47@users.noreply.github.com> Date: Sun, 18 Feb 2024 23:07:42 +0100 Subject: [PATCH] =?UTF-8?q?=F0=9F=94=A7=20Load=20DiscordAppID=20and=20Show?= =?UTF-8?q?Hotkey=20from=20Settings?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- Internal/dllmain.cpp | 4 ++-- Internal/settings/Settings.cpp | 1 + Internal/settings/Settings.h | 1 + 3 files changed, 4 insertions(+), 2 deletions(-) diff --git a/Internal/dllmain.cpp b/Internal/dllmain.cpp index 3b8825a..8cc08f2 100644 --- a/Internal/dllmain.cpp +++ b/Internal/dllmain.cpp @@ -55,9 +55,9 @@ __declspec(dllexport) LRESULT CALLBACK SplitgateCallBack(int code, WPARAM wparam Logger::Log("SUCCESS", "Injected"); Logger::Log("INFO", std::format("Base Address: [0x{:x}]", (uintptr_t)GetModuleHandleW(0)).c_str()); - Logger::Log("SUCCESS", "Press Ins to hide/show the menu"); + Logger::Log("SUCCESS", std::format("Press {} to hide/show the menu", ZeroGUI::VirtualKeyCodeToString(Settings.MENU.ShowHotkey))); - hook->features->rpc->Init("1078744504066117703"); + hook->features->rpc->Init(Settings.MISC.DiscordAppID); hook->features->rpc->UpdatePresence(); return CallNextHookEx(hook->g_hook, code, wparam, lparam); diff --git a/Internal/settings/Settings.cpp b/Internal/settings/Settings.cpp index b88247f..6b008f6 100644 --- a/Internal/settings/Settings.cpp +++ b/Internal/settings/Settings.cpp @@ -84,6 +84,7 @@ namespace SettingsHelper { Settings.MISC.Unload = false; Settings.MISC.DestroyConsole = false; Settings.MISC.PlayerName = "SplitgateDevelopement"; + Settings.MISC.DiscordAppID = "1078744504066117703"; Save(); } diff --git a/Internal/settings/Settings.h b/Internal/settings/Settings.h index 54edc05..468c9c6 100644 --- a/Internal/settings/Settings.h +++ b/Internal/settings/Settings.h @@ -20,6 +20,7 @@ typedef struct { float Unload; bool DestroyConsole; std::string PlayerName; + const char* DiscordAppID; } MISC; } SETTINGS;